Position Summary: Assist in overall responsibilities for the after-school program through tutoring and mentoring youth, grades K-8.
Essential Responsibilities
- Tutoring youth in core academic subjects, completion of daily schoolwork and after-school program lessons
- Leading and/or coordinating game time activities for youth
- Assisting in other after-school activities
- Creating a positive environment that is conducive to learning
- Assist with meal preparation for after-school youth attendees
- Leading in planning and/or coordinating age-appropriate recreational activities for both indoors and outdoors, weather permitting.
- Run unpaid vendor list after last check run for each month.
- Perform other duties as assigned
Education/Experience:
- High School diploma / GED, or any equivalent combination of training and experience which provides the required knowledge, skills, and abilities
- Some college in a related field preferred
- 1 years’ experience working with youth in a tutoring type of capacity, preferred
- Ability to multi-task and handle multiple job-related assignments.
- Ability to make decisions within the limits of authority
- Ability to provide conflict resolution with youth in a positive, yet effective manner
- Working knowledge of Microsoft Office 365
- Working knowledge of TEAMS and SharePoint
- Willingness to learn new software as needed
- Complete Safe From Harm training, and keep current as needed
- Must have and maintain a current valid driver’s license and pass the Salvation Army Motor Vehicle Record check (MVR)
